A part-time tour guide position will allow you to share your knowledge with others and interact with locals and tourists. If you already have an area of interest or expertise, that’s a good place to start. You can apply to various places for tour guide work, such as local museums and historical monuments.
It’s work that combines a social aspect -- you need to be a bit of a performer -- and intellectual and physical aspects as well. You’re teaching people and have to trek around for the job. The median rate for a tour guide is $12. 42 an hour, not including tips.
Sharing economy “landlord”Retirees travel a lot, touring the world or seeing their children and friends. Those who live in big cities heavy in tourism or vacation destinations can rent out their houses, extra rooms or guest houses to travelers on Airbnb or a vacation rental site such as Home, Away.
However, according to Spacer, you can make from $2,000 to $4,000 annually renting out your garage for storage. Renting your car (or cars) while it’s not in use is also an option. Car sharing websites, such as Getaround, Hyre, Car and Turo, make it easy. These companies have different provisions, but Getaround will actually rent out your car, clean it and take care of it.

Become a mystery shopper: You get paid to secretly visit stores and report back your experience. The average U.S. wage for a mystery shopper is $14. 73 an hour.
Join a research study or focus group: Companies will pay you to sit in groups and answer consumer questions. This can take from an hour to all day. The pay varies. You can sign up for focus groups at SIS International, Focus Group, Focus Groups, Global Strategy Group and Paid, Focus, Groups.
Fill out online surveys: Register your information for a market research survey site, and you’ll be contacted when there is a survey that fits your demographic. Here are some survey websites where you can register: My, Survey, My, Points, Survey Junkie, Pinecone, Survey Spot and Opinion Outpost.
